The U.S. material informatics market size surpassed USD 12.75 billion in 2025 and is predicted to reach around USD 51.58 billion by 2035, registering a CAGR of 15% from 2026 to 2035.The market is observed to expand rapidly due to the integration of advanced technology, such as AI and ML, for rapid discovery and development of new materials.

The U.S. material informatics market is also observed to grow due to its major focus on R&D in aerospace, electronics, and pharmaceuticals . AI-led optimization, sustainability focus, and growing investments in cloud-based informatics also help to fuel the market's growth. Heavy investments from the regional key players and the government of the region are another vital factor fueling the growth of the market. Higher demand for eco-friendly materials and growing demand for advanced manufacturing processes, such as 3D printing , also fuel the industry's growth.

Competitive Landscape

  • Schrodinger, Inc.- It is a leading technology company involved in drug discovery and material science through a physics-based computational software platform.
  • Citrine Informatics- The company is a leading AI-powered platform for data-driven materials and chemical development. It also enables other companies in the industry to reduce development time, costs, and environmental impact.
  • Dassault Systemes- The multinational software company provides a 3D experience platform for virtual twin experiences, along with other services such as 3D design, 3D digital mock-up, and Product Lifecycle Management Solutions.
  • Exabyte Inc. (Mat3ra)- The cloud-based software company provides an end-to-end material modelling platform helpful for designing new materials and chemicals. The company also focuses on accelerating R&D for industries such as semiconductors, energy, and manufacturing.
  • Kebotix, Inc.- The company, founded in 2017, specializes in AI-driven materials discovery. The company also operates a self-driving lab combining ML and AI, along with robotic automation, helpful for discovery, manufacturing, and development of new materials that are sustainable as well.


Recent Development of the Market

In December 2025, Citrine Informatics announced its two new functionalities: Omni and Apex. These are designed to remove bottlenecks, harness differentiated diverse datasets, and empower scientists to achieve faster breakthroughs.
